Cardiac Troponin I Tyrosine 26 Phosphorylation Decreases Myofilament Ca(2+) Sensitivity and Accelerates Deactivation

Troponin I (TnI), the inhibitory subunit of the troponin complex, can be phosphorylated as a key regulatory mechanism to alter the calcium regulation of contraction.
